Now, let’s chat about ‘Plant Hire’. This is where the real magic happens. Plant hire is the rental of heavy machinery and equipment, and it’s a service that’s in high demand in the construction industry. Why buy when you can rent, right? It’s a cost-effective solution that allows businesses to access the machinery they need without the hefty price tag of outright purchase. And when it comes to mini earthworks, plant hire is a game-changer.

One of the key benefits of mini earthworks solutions plant hire is the flexibility it offers. Projects can be unpredictable, and having the right machinery on hand can make all the difference. With plant hire, you can rent the equipment you need for as long as you need it, and then return it once the job is done. This means you’re not tied down to one piece of machinery for the long term, and you can adapt to the changing demands of your project.
